Deveining is the process of removing the dark, vein-like intestine from the back of a shrimp, prawn, or other shellfish. The vein is not harmful to eat, but some people find it unsightly or unpleasant. Literally the easiest way to peel and devein shrimps without a knife !Safe and easy Please like and subscribe if you enjoyed this hackStab the toothpick in the soft fleshy area between the tail and the last shell segment. The toothpick should be slightly below the poop line, 1-2 millimeters down from the top of the shrimp. Pull Toothpick Upwards. Once the toothpick has been pierced through, gently pull the toothpick upwards. Mar 25, 2020 · Use the cleaned shrimp immediately, place it in a bowl of ice water, or store it in the refrigerator for two days in an airtight container. It can also be stored in a resealable plastic bag, placed in a single layer, and frozen for up to 1 month. Defrost in a colander with cool running water until no longer icy, about 3 to 5 minutes.
